**About the Role**
The Property Officer position sits within Council’s Land Management team which provides a comprehensive property management function by overseeing Council’s commercial and community tenancy and land portfolios.
Reporting to the Senior Property Officer, the Property Officer will support the delivery of Council’s land, property and tenancy management objectives to optimise the use of Council’s land.
**Key Duties**:
- perform all operational property management activities for Council’s commercial and non-commercial property holdings (including commercial, retail, residential, pontoon, sporting, community and cultural tenancies).
- With the guidance of Senior Property Officers’ facilitate and undertake low/medium risk and value negotiations on behalf of Council with existing and prospective tenancies.
- Manage and maintain Council’s property management systems including land register, corporate land records, tenancy register within corporate systems and in line with organisation and statutory requirements.
- Negotiate conditions associated with the approval for use of Council owned or managed land with both internal and external stakeholders.
**About you**
- hold a relevant qualifications in property or related discipline and/or have demonstrated equivalent experience in a similar role.
- have strong stakeholder management skills with the ability to liaise with Council’s community and commercial tenants, other property professionals, government agencies and other internal/external stakeholders.
- A strong knowledge and experience working with relevant legislation, policies, and procedures as they relate to real estate/property.
- have a demonstrated ability to proactively manage and mitigate legal, financial and reputational risks arising from land and property related transactions.
